MONTH: April 2008 Lab care techs' stress studied
CARDIFF--Lab animal care technicians feel job stresses similar to those of shelter workers, Cardiff University animal facilities director Keith Davies recently told fellow members of the United Kingdom Institute of Animal Technology. Davies interviewed six focus groups of lab techs in 2007, including a total of 31 techs, to gather perspectives and data, wrote Andy Coghlan in the March 2008 edition of New Scientist. Previous studies have been done of the psychology of researchers, but Davies' study may have been the first to examine issues such as sorrow and guilt among lab animal care workers.
